Best Metairie Public High Schools (2025)

For the 2025 school year, there are 2 public high schools serving 2,399 students in Metairie, LA.
The top ranked public high schools in Metairie, LA are Haynes Academy School For Advanced Studies and East Jefferson High School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Metairie, LA public high schools have an average math proficiency score of 68% (versus the Louisiana public high school average of 37%), and reading proficiency score of 74% (versus the 44% statewide average). High schools in Metairie have an average ranking of 10/10, which is in the top 1% of Louisiana public high schools.
Metairie, LA public high school have a Graduation Rate of 67%, which is less than the Louisiana average of 84%.
The school with highest graduation rate is Haynes Academy School For Advanced Studies, with ≥95% graduation rate. Read more about public school graduation rate statistics in Louisiana or national school graduation rate statistics.
Minority enrollment is 67%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is more than the Louisiana public high school average of 55% (majority Black).
